Missing Naugatuck Person Has Been Found, Say Police

A borough man was reported missing by his mother, according to the Republican-American, but has since been located and is safe.

The Republican-American reported Friday afternoon that a 28-year-old Naugatuck man, Fabian Machado III, had not been seen since Wednesday.

The man's mother, Sonia Donato, had contacted the newspaper, the article stated.

But the man has since been located, said Naugatuck police spokesman Officer Michael Favale. Favale confirmed that there was no harm done and Machado is safe.

Further details couldn't be obtained because a police report wasn't available as of Friday afternoon, Favale said.
